【摘要】 研究了1996—2005年福建及邻区52次中小地震的震源机制和6组综合震源机制解,认为福建地区现今构造运动主要以拉张走滑运动为主,主压应力轴(P轴)总体为NW方向(300~320°)。其中,沿海地区,地震破裂以走滑运动为主;内陆地区,地震以正断性质为主。主压应力轴方向自北而南呈规则性变化,北部(闽江断裂带附近)主压应力轴方向主要为NNW向;南部闽粤交界附近主压应力轴方向为NWW至近EW方向。

【Abstract】 This paper analyzes the focal mechanism solutions of 52 medium-small earthquakes and 6 groups of composite focal mechanism solutions in Fujian region and its vicinities from 1996 to 2005.The conclusions are as follows:1)The major tectonic movement in Fujian is tensional strike slip;2)The maximum principal stress axis(P-axis)of Fujian is mainly in NW direction,300-320°;3)There are mainly strike slip earthquakes in the costal region,and normal fault earthquakes in the inland region;4)The P-axis directions change regularly from the north to south of Fujian region which are NNW in the north and NWW to near EW in the south.
